the area of the rectangle is 9 1/3 square yards the length is 3 and 1/2 yards what is the width in yards
WARRIOR [948]

Answer:

\frac{8}{3} yards  i.e.   2\frac{2}{3} yards

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given that the area of the rectangle is:

9\frac{1}{3} =\frac{28}{3}  square yards

Length of rectangle is  3\frac{1}{2} =\frac{7}{2} yards

Now we are supposed to calculate the width of the rectangle .

First consider the formula of the area of rectangle i.e.

Area = Length*Width

Now put the given values

⇒\frac{28}{3}=\frac{7}{2} * Width

⇒\frac{28}{3}*\frac{2}{7}= Width

⇒\frac{8}{3} = Width

Thus The width of the rectangle is  

\frac{8}{3} yards   i.e.   2\frac{2}{3} yards
